Hey guys, looking for advice.

My AOR - 29th March
Background - Currently NA (I have lived both in UK and Australia for more than 2 years so I can see this taking awhile)

I am inland and my current working visa ends August 15th. Do you think I will have my PR by then?

I have applied for a bridging visa (June 9th) but I am worried that won't come in time either and I won't be able to continue to work, is there anyway around this or a way to speed up their process? I understand implied status is possible, does anyone have a method to get proof of this for my employer if need be? Also how would I go about getting my SIN updated as it expires August 15th as well?

In this case do you think it would be best if I contact an immigration Lawyer and see if they can help the process and give me solid answers?

There is some information on the revenue canada website about working on implied status. Print that out, give every documents to your employer which proof that you applied for a BOWP (payment,mail records). It worked for us.
Revenue Canada may inform your employer that your sin expired, but that is everything. Revenue Canada is aware of this status, so you do not have to worry.

You are allowed to work when you have an implied status. Print out all letters via your CIC account that you have submitted your bridging visa and show it to your employer. No worries.
